  • The practice that DeRisi helped pioneer to skirt this problem is known as metagenomic sequencing
  • Unlike ordinary genomic sequencing, which tries to spell out the purified DNA of a single, known organism, metagenomic sequencing can be applied to a messy sample of just about anything — blood, mud, seawater, snot — which will often contain dozens or hundreds of different organisms, all unknown, and each with its own DNA. In order to read all the fragmented genetic material, metagenomic sequencing uses sophisticated software to stitch the pieces together by matching overlapping segments.
  • The assembled genomes are then compared against a vast database of all known genomic sequences — maintained by the government-run National Center for Biotechnology Information — making it possible for researchers to identify everything in the mix
  • Traditionally, the way that scientists have identified organisms in a sample is to culture them: Isolate a particular bacterium (or virus or parasite or fungus); grow it in a petri dish; and then examine the result under a microscope, or use genomic sequencing, to understand just what it is. But because less than 2 percent of bacteria — and even fewer viruses — can be grown in a lab, the process often reveals only a tiny fraction of what’s actually there. It’s a bit like planting 100 different kinds of seeds that you found in an old jar. One or two of those will germinate and produce a plant, but there’s no way to know what the rest might have grown into.

  • Meningitis itself isn’t a disease, just a description meaning that the tissues around the brain and spinal cord have become inflamed. In the United States, bacterial infections can cause meningitis, as can enteroviruses, mumps and herpes simplex. But a high proportion of cases have, as doctors say, no known etiology: No one knows why the patient’s brain and spinal tissues are swelling.
  • When Saha and her team ran the mystery meningitis samples through IDseq, though, the result was surprising. Rather than revealing a bacterial cause, as expected, a third of the samples showed signs of the chikungunya virus — specifically, a neuroinvasive strain that was thought to be extremely rare. “At first we thought, It cannot be true!” Saha recalls. “But the moment Joe and I realized it was chikungunya, I went back and looked at the other 200 samples that we had collected around the same time. And we found the virus in some of those samples as well.”
  • Until recently, chikungunya was a comparatively rare disease, present mostly in parts of Central and East Africa. “Then it just exploded through the Caribbean and Africa and across Southeast Asia into India and Bangladesh,” DeRisi told me. In 2011, there were zero cases of chikungunya reported in Latin America. By 2014, there were a million.

  • In 1972, the philosopher Gilles Deleuze and the psychoanalyst Félix Guattari published Anti-Oedipus. It was a restless, sprawling, appealingly ambiguous book, which suggested that, rather than simply oppose capitalism, the left should acknowledge its ability to liberate as well as oppress people, and should seek to strengthen these anarchic tendencies, “to go still further … in the movement of the market … to ‘accelerate the process’”.

  • Information disorder in current information ecosystems arises not only from the publication of “fake news,” but also from individuals' subjective reading of news and from their propagating news to others. Sometimes the difference between real and fake information is apparent. However, often a message is written to evoke certain emotions and opinions by taking partially true base stories and injecting false statements such that the information looks realistic. In addition, the perception of the trustworthiness of news is often influenced by confirmation bias. As a result, people often believe distorted or outright incorrect news and spread such misinformation further. For example, it was shown that in the months preceding the 2016 American presidential election, organizations from both Russia and Iran ran organized efforts to create such stories and spread them on Twitter and Facebook (Cohen, 2018). It is therefore important to raise internet users' awareness of such practices. Key to this is providing users with means to understand whether information should be trusted or not.
  • In this section, we discuss how social networks increase the spread of biased news and misinformation. We discuss confirmation bias, echo chambers and other factors that may subconsciously influence a person's opinion. We show how these processes can interact to form a vicious circle that favors the rise of untrustworthy sources. Often, when an individual thinks they know something, they are satisfied by an explanation that confirms their belief, without necessarily considering all possible other explanations, and regardless of the veracity of this information. This is confirmation bias in action. Nickerson (1998) defined it as the tendency of people to both seek and interpret evidence that supports an already-held belief.

  • One of the most obvious mistakes in Fallon’s reasoning is called the fallacy of reverse inference.
  • areas of the brain called the ventromedial prefrontal cortex and orbitofrontal cortex are important for empathy and moral reasoning. At the same time, empathy and moral reasoning are lost or impaired in many psychopaths.
  • The flaw with this argument – as Fallon himself must know – is that there is no one-to-one mapping between activity in a given brain region and complex abilities such as empathy. There is no empathy region and there is no psychopath switch.
  • these parts of the brain aren’t like hammers or screwdrivers that perform only one task. They’re more like Swiss army knives that have evolved to support a range of different abilities.
  • just because two things are associated with each other doesn’t mean one of them caused the other.
  • In neuroscience, confusing correlation with causation is close to unforgivable.

  • Other researchers reported a consistent association between family dinner frequency and teen academic performance. Adolescents who ate family meals 5 to 7 times a week were twice as likely to get A’s in school as those who ate dinner with their families fewer than two times a week.
  • Children who eat regular family dinners also consume more fruits, vegetables, vitamins and micronutrients, as well as fewer fried foods and soft drinks.
  • And the nutritional benefits keep paying dividends even after kids grow up: young adults who ate regular family meals as teens are less likely to be obese and more likely to eat healthily once they live on their own.
